Holt seniors receive academy appointments

February 7, 2010
Wentzville School District

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Holt High School seniors Daniel Zagaja and Nathan Wadsworth have received and accepted appointments to the United States Military Academy (USMA) and the United States Merchant Marine Academy, respectively.

Daniel is the son of Bob and Veronica Zagaja of Lake Saint Louis. He was nominated by Senator Claire McCaskill and Congressman Blaine Luetkemeyer for his appointments to USMA, the United States Naval Academy and the United States Air Force Academy.

He has decided to accept the appointment to USMA, located at West Point, NY. Daniel is ranked 4th out of 383 in his class. He has a 4.19 GPA and scored a 31 on his ACT. He is a member of the National Honor Society and an Eagle Scout. He was captain of the swim team, a member of the all-conference and all-academic swim teams and qualified for State Swim Finals. He has also run cross-country and track and performed as a member of the Marching, Symphonic and Jazz Bands.

Holt Principal John Waters said Daniel shows “tremendous initiative in the classroom” and “never allows mediocrity to infect his goals.” Forbes magazine named USMA “America’s Best College” in 2009. Upon graduation, Daniel will receive a Bachelor of Science degree and a commission into the Army as a 2nd Lieutenant.

Nathan, also a senior at Holt High School, has a 3.64 GPA, in ranked in the top 15% of his class and is a member of the National Honor Society. He is captain of the varsity basketball team, played for the JV soccer team and was a nominee for the American Legion Boy’s State Program. Nathan has also been active in outreach programs through his church and community.

“Nate is a trustworthy young man who models courtesy and respect in his interactions with his peers and teachers,” said Principal Waters and added that “he models a strong work ethic in relationship to his schoolwork.”

Nathan received a nomination for the academy from Congressman Blaine Luetkemeyer. The United States Merchant Marine Academy, located in Kings Point, NY, was named one of the nation’s top 100 best-value colleges for 2010 by The Princeton Review.
